For a typical employee, these involve direct compensation like salary, commissions, and bonuses. And if your organization takes a total rewards approach to compensation , you’ll factor in the benefits, work location flexibility, and development opportunities you offer as forms of indirect compensation.

A detailed Employee Value Proposition (EVP) will help! The EVP describes financial compensation, benefits packages, career growth opportunities, work-life balance, company culture, recognition, and other hard-to-measure factors that contribute to a positive work experience. It requires deep thinking about the real value you provide.
